Description

PH-1 is used in a study by the FDA to create a database of CT scans with different scanners and protocols, as a resource for assessment of lung nodule size estimation method.

Features 1. Radiation absorption and HU number approximate to human body, in an arms-abducted position suits the CT.
2.Simulated tumors and other targets can be attached at any points in the lung fields.
3. Wide variety of uses in interpretation training, anatomical education, evaluation and assessment of devices and other research.

Materials Soft tissue: urethane based resin (density: 1.06) / Synthetic bone: epoxy resin (density: 1.31) / *Phantom has no metal parts or liquid structure
